Adam Hart-Davis Plaque 47

Adam Hart-Davis (born 1943) is a scientist, freelance journalist, photographer, author and radio & TV broadcaster. Whilst working as a producer for Yorkshire Television in the 1990's he started cycling to work. One day he noticed a blue plaque at Fieldhead Farm Birstall, birthplace of Joseph Priestley. It led to the book and TV programme "Local Heroes" and documentaries such as "What the Romans did for Us" ; "What the Victorians did for Us" and other documentaries about science. Adam says Joseph Priestley changed his life!
